Mosaic Panel. Period: Early Byzantine; circa: Late 6th – early 7th century. Findspot: Istanbul, Kalenderhane Mosque excavations. Decorated the southern niche of the apse; it depicts the earliest presentation scene, the hypapante, found in Istanbul. Materials: stone, glass.
